Chapter 3 64 Bit And 96 Bit EPC Data Formats

IMPORTANT When any of these three parameters are inconsistent then confusion is likely.

The following tables (Table 5 on page 74 for PGL and Table 6 on page 75 for ZGL) identify the consequences of mismatched criteria.

Table 5. PGL EPC Format Handling

EPC Format

Selected

Size of Data

 

 

(based on

Tag Data

Request (from

Result

Comment

header)

Length

program)

 

 

 

 

 

 

 

 

 

 

 

 

64 bit

64 bit

< 64 bit

OK

Pad 0s to left for 64 bit

 

 

 

 

 

64 bit

64 bit

= 64 bit

OK

As is

 

 

 

 

 

64 bit

64 bit

> 64 bit

Error

Data too long

 

 

 

 

 

64 bit

96 bit

< 64 bit

Read 96 bit

Pad 0s to left for 96 bit

 

 

 

 

 

64 bit

96 bit

= 64 bit

Read 96 bit

Pad 0s to left for 96 bit

 

 

 

 

 

64 bit

96 bit

64 bit <> 96 bit

Read 96 bit

Pad 0s to left for 96 bit

 

 

 

 

 

64 bit

96 bit

= 96 bit

Error

EPC incompatible with

 

 

 

 

length

 

 

 

 

 

64 bit

96 bit

> 96 bit

Error

Data too long

 

 

 

 

 

96 bit

64 bit

< 64 bit

Error

EPC incompatible with

 

 

 

 

length

 

 

 

 

 

96 bit

64 bit

= 64 bit

Error

EPC incompatible with

 

 

 

 

length

 

 

 

 

 

96 bit

64 bit

> 64 bit

Error

Data too long

 

 

 

 

 

96 bit

96 bit

< 96 bit

OK

Pad 0s to left for 96 bit

 

 

 

 

 

96 bit

96 bit

= 96 bit

OK

As is

 

 

 

 

 

96 bit

96 bit

> 96 bit

Error

Data too long

 

 

 

 

 

74

Page 74
Image 74
Printronix SL5000r MP PGL EPC Format Handling Selected Size of Data Based on, Request from Result Comment, Length Program